AI Model Evaluation In Gaming
Explore diverse perspectives on AI Model Evaluation with structured content covering metrics, tools, challenges, and future trends for actionable insights.
The gaming industry has undergone a seismic transformation in recent years, driven by advancements in artificial intelligence (AI). From creating immersive worlds to enhancing player experiences, AI has become a cornerstone of modern game development. However, the success of AI in gaming hinges on one critical factor: effective AI model evaluation. This process ensures that AI systems perform as intended, delivering optimal results while minimizing risks. For professionals in the gaming industry, understanding and mastering AI model evaluation is not just a technical necessity—it’s a strategic advantage. This comprehensive guide explores the nuances of AI model evaluation in gaming, offering actionable insights, proven techniques, and future trends to help you stay ahead in this dynamic field.
Accelerate [AI Model Evaluation] processes for agile teams with streamlined workflows.
Understanding the basics of ai model evaluation in gaming
What is AI Model Evaluation in Gaming?
AI model evaluation in gaming refers to the systematic process of assessing the performance, accuracy, and reliability of AI systems integrated into video games. These models are designed to simulate intelligent behaviors, such as NPC (non-player character) decision-making, procedural content generation, or adaptive difficulty scaling. Evaluation ensures that these AI systems meet predefined objectives, align with player expectations, and contribute to the overall gaming experience.
Key aspects of AI model evaluation include:
- Performance Metrics: Assessing how well the AI achieves its goals, such as player engagement or realistic behavior.
- Accuracy: Ensuring the AI makes correct decisions based on its training data and algorithms.
- Robustness: Testing the AI’s ability to handle unexpected scenarios or edge cases.
- Scalability: Evaluating whether the AI can perform consistently across different game environments or platforms.
Key Components of AI Model Evaluation in Gaming
Effective AI model evaluation involves several critical components:
- Data Quality: High-quality training data is essential for accurate AI predictions. In gaming, this could include player behavior data, environmental variables, or historical game outcomes.
- Evaluation Metrics: Metrics such as precision, recall, F1 score, and mean squared error are used to quantify AI performance.
- Testing Frameworks: Tools and platforms that simulate game environments to test AI models under realistic conditions.
- Human Feedback: Incorporating player feedback to assess whether the AI enhances the gaming experience.
- Iterative Testing: Continuous evaluation and refinement to improve AI performance over time.
Importance of ai model evaluation in modern applications
Benefits of AI Model Evaluation for Businesses
AI model evaluation is not just a technical exercise; it has profound implications for gaming businesses:
- Enhanced Player Experience: Well-evaluated AI models create more engaging and immersive gameplay, increasing player retention.
- Cost Efficiency: Identifying flaws early in the development process reduces the need for costly post-launch fixes.
- Competitive Advantage: High-performing AI systems differentiate games in a crowded market, attracting more players.
- Risk Mitigation: Thorough evaluation minimizes the risk of AI-related issues, such as biased decision-making or unpredictable behavior.
- Scalability: Evaluated AI models can be adapted to new games or platforms with minimal adjustments, saving time and resources.
Real-World Examples of AI Model Evaluation in Gaming
- NPC Behavior in "The Last of Us Part II": The game’s AI was rigorously tested to ensure NPCs displayed realistic and adaptive behaviors, enhancing the narrative and gameplay.
- Procedural Content Generation in "Minecraft": AI models were evaluated for their ability to generate diverse and engaging worlds, maintaining player interest over time.
- Adaptive Difficulty in "Dark Souls": The AI was assessed for its ability to dynamically adjust difficulty based on player skill, creating a balanced yet challenging experience.
Click here to utilize our free project management templates!
Proven techniques for effective ai model evaluation in gaming
Step-by-Step Guide to AI Model Evaluation
- Define Objectives: Clearly outline what the AI model is expected to achieve, such as improving player engagement or simulating realistic behaviors.
- Select Metrics: Choose appropriate evaluation metrics based on the objectives, such as accuracy, precision, or player satisfaction scores.
- Prepare Data: Gather and preprocess high-quality data relevant to the game environment and player interactions.
- Develop Testing Scenarios: Create realistic game scenarios to test the AI under various conditions.
- Run Simulations: Use testing frameworks to simulate gameplay and collect performance data.
- Analyze Results: Evaluate the AI’s performance using the selected metrics and identify areas for improvement.
- Incorporate Feedback: Use player feedback to refine the AI model and ensure it aligns with user expectations.
- Iterate and Optimize: Continuously test and refine the AI model to enhance its performance over time.
Common Mistakes to Avoid in AI Model Evaluation
Do's | Don'ts |
---|---|
Use diverse and high-quality data for training and testing. | Rely on limited or biased datasets. |
Define clear objectives and metrics before evaluation. | Skip the objective-setting phase. |
Test AI models in realistic game scenarios. | Evaluate AI in overly simplistic or irrelevant conditions. |
Incorporate player feedback into the evaluation process. | Ignore user experience and satisfaction. |
Continuously refine and optimize AI models. | Assume initial results are final and sufficient. |
Tools and frameworks for ai model evaluation in gaming
Top Tools for AI Model Evaluation
- Unity ML-Agents: A toolkit for training and evaluating AI models in Unity-based game environments.
- OpenAI Gym: A platform for developing and testing reinforcement learning algorithms in simulated environments.
- TensorFlow and PyTorch: Popular machine learning frameworks for building and evaluating AI models.
- GameBench: A performance monitoring tool that evaluates AI impact on game performance and user experience.
- Custom Game Simulators: Tailored tools designed to replicate specific game environments for AI testing.
How to Choose the Right Framework for AI Model Evaluation
When selecting a framework, consider the following factors:
- Compatibility: Ensure the framework supports your game engine and development tools.
- Scalability: Choose a framework that can handle large-scale simulations and diverse scenarios.
- Ease of Use: Opt for tools with user-friendly interfaces and comprehensive documentation.
- Community Support: Select frameworks with active communities for troubleshooting and updates.
- Cost: Evaluate the cost of the framework against your budget and project requirements.
Click here to utilize our free project management templates!
Challenges and solutions in ai model evaluation in gaming
Overcoming Common Obstacles in AI Model Evaluation
- Data Limitations: Address data scarcity by using synthetic data or augmenting existing datasets.
- Bias in AI Models: Mitigate bias by diversifying training data and using fairness metrics during evaluation.
- Complex Game Environments: Simplify testing scenarios without compromising realism to make evaluation manageable.
- Player Feedback Integration: Develop efficient methods to collect and analyze player feedback for AI refinement.
Best Practices for Long-Term Success in AI Model Evaluation
- Adopt a Player-Centric Approach: Prioritize player satisfaction and engagement in evaluation criteria.
- Invest in Scalable Tools: Use frameworks that can adapt to evolving game environments and technologies.
- Collaborate Across Teams: Involve developers, designers, and testers in the evaluation process for holistic insights.
- Monitor Post-Launch Performance: Continuously evaluate AI models after game release to address emerging issues.
- Stay Updated on Trends: Keep abreast of advancements in AI and gaming to refine evaluation strategies.
Future trends in ai model evaluation in gaming
Emerging Innovations in AI Model Evaluation
- AI-Driven Testing: Automated tools that use AI to evaluate other AI models, reducing human intervention.
- Real-Time Evaluation: Systems that assess AI performance during live gameplay, enabling immediate adjustments.
- Cross-Platform Evaluation: Tools that test AI models across multiple gaming platforms for consistent performance.
Predictions for the Next Decade of AI Model Evaluation
- Increased Personalization: AI models will be evaluated for their ability to deliver highly personalized gaming experiences.
- Integration with AR/VR: Evaluation methods will evolve to address the complexities of AI in augmented and virtual reality games.
- Ethical AI Standards: Industry-wide standards for ethical AI evaluation will become a norm, ensuring fairness and transparency.
Click here to utilize our free project management templates!
Examples of ai model evaluation in gaming
NPC Behavior in "The Last of Us Part II"
The AI models governing NPC behavior were evaluated for their ability to adapt to player actions, creating a dynamic and immersive narrative experience.
Procedural Content Generation in "Minecraft"
AI systems were tested for their capacity to generate diverse and engaging worlds, ensuring long-term player engagement.
Adaptive Difficulty in "Dark Souls"
The AI was assessed for its ability to balance difficulty based on player skill, maintaining a challenging yet rewarding gameplay experience.
Faqs
What are the key metrics for AI model evaluation in gaming?
Key metrics include accuracy, precision, recall, F1 score, player satisfaction, and computational efficiency.
How can I improve AI model evaluation in my organization?
Invest in high-quality data, adopt scalable tools, involve cross-functional teams, and prioritize player feedback.
What are the risks associated with AI model evaluation in gaming?
Risks include biased AI models, data limitations, and the potential for unrealistic testing scenarios.
Which industries benefit the most from AI model evaluation in gaming?
Industries such as game development, eSports, and virtual reality benefit significantly from effective AI model evaluation.
How do I get started with AI model evaluation in gaming?
Begin by defining objectives, selecting metrics, gathering data, and choosing appropriate tools and frameworks for testing.
This comprehensive guide provides professionals with the knowledge and tools needed to master AI model evaluation in gaming, ensuring both technical excellence and strategic success.
Accelerate [AI Model Evaluation] processes for agile teams with streamlined workflows.